The cheapest way to get from Woodland Park to Lake George is to drive which costs $30 - $50 and takes 3h 33m.
The fastest way to get from Woodland Park to Lake George is to drive which takes 3h 33m and costs $30 - $50.
No, there is no direct bus from Woodland Park to Lake George. However, there are services departing from Notch Rd At Rustic Ridge Rd and arriving at Lake George via New York and Albany.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 7h 12m.
The distance between Woodland Park and Lake George is 299 miles. The road distance is 190.8 miles.
The best way to get from Woodland Park to Lake George without a car is to bus via Albany which takes 7h 12m and costs $55 - $170.
It takes approximately 7h 12m to get from Woodland Park to Lake George, including transfers.
